Debris and human remains from the Russia plane crash were spread over a radius of one kilometre around the crash site. Photo: APMoscow: Emergency workers in Russia searched snow-covered fields outside Moscow on Monday, looking for body fragments and clues after a fatal plane crash a day earlier killed all 71 people on board. Experts plan to study the plane’s two flight recorders, which were recovered, as well as plane fragments. MourningOfficials from Russia’s emergency situations ministry told a meeting broadcast on state TV on Monday that DNA tests were being organised with the relatives of those killed to try to identify body fragments. It said the plane involved in the crash had undergone thorough checks last month and that it had successfully flown several other routes on the same day as the crash.
